United Arab Emirates Ambulance Warning Sirens – A Technical Overview
The UAE has significantly focused on upgrading its emergency medical response capabilities, particularly concerning ambulance warning sirens . These aren’t simply standard sounds; they represent a sophisticated technology incorporating multiple layers of signal and ranking. Initially, conventional audible tones were used, but now, a combination of visual and audible cues is implemented. These include pulsating lights synchronized with the alarm tone, and in some regions , dynamic tracking systems that relay the ambulance's position to traffic signals, allowing them to turn green, thereby shortening response times. Further, advanced technologies use digital sound processing to adjust the siren 's volume and frequency based on local noise levels, ensuring maximum hearability and efficiency .
- Early sirens were primarily audible .
- Modern systems integrate visual cues.
- Traffic signal prioritization is a essential feature.
- Digital manipulation refines sound quality.
